Corn Fritters
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 7 Minutes
Ready In: 17 Minutes
Servings: 4
Ingredients:
1 1/4 cups unsifted all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
1/4 cup milk
1 1/2 cups fresh yellow corn kernels
2 tablespoons vegetable shortening or bacon fat
honey or syrup, optional
Directions:
1. Combine flour, baking powder, and salt in medium bowl. Stir in eggs and milk just until flour mixture has all been moistened. Mixture should be lumpy. Fold in corn. Melt 1 teaspoon shortening in a large skillet over medium heat. Drop corn batter by tablespoonfuls into skillet and fry until brown on both sides and centers feel firm when gently pressed, about 5 to 7 minutes. Remove to platter and keep warm. Repeat until all batter has been used, adding shortening as needed. Serve with honey or syrup, if desired.
